Output 262fe6659ba2e87e0aa8f97f10292a154623c698b3c5cfc395e4a24735131ec2:72

value
596233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4df32ff366d47694d43a18e12f2b29dde3902ab OP_EQUAL
address
3M6aZN6eFwdbhTgnmG425ZzBgYmxptaAUV
transaction
262fe6659ba2e87e0aa8f97f10292a154623c698b3c5cfc395e4a24735131ec2
spent
true